European Roulette Game: Odds and House Edge Analysis
Understanding the odds in a european roulette game is essential for players aiming to make informed betting decisions. A comprehensive knowledge of these odds provides clarity on the potential outcomes and the inherent risks associated with each type of bet.
European Roulette Game: Probability and Payout Structures
| Payout | Probability | House Edge |
| 35:1 | 2.70% | 2.70% |
| 17:1 | 5.41% | 2.70% |
| 11:1 | 8.11% | 2.70% |
| 8:1 | 10.81% | 2.70% |
| 5:1 | 16.22% | 2.70% |
| 2:1 | 32.43% | 2.70% |
| 1:1 | 48.65% | 2.70% |
| 1:1 | 48.65% | 2.70% |
| 1:1 | 48.65% | 2.70% |
The house advantage in european roulette remains consistent at 2.70 percent regardless of the specific bet placed. This uniformity means that there is no particular betting option with a lower house edge. Instead, players should focus on choosing bets that align with their personal playing style and risk tolerance.
Understanding the House Edge in European Roulette
The fixed house edge of 2.70 percent results from the presence of the zero on the roulette wheel. If the wheel contained only numbers 1 through 36, the game would be perfectly fair. However, the zero creates a built-in advantage for the house, ensuring profitability over the long term for the casino.

The Outcome and Payout Process in European Roulette
Following the spin, the dealer announces the results, indicating whether a particular bet has won. If the ball lands on your chosen number or qualifying section, your payout is calculated based on the odds associated with your wager. Successful players receive their winnings promptly, after which the game resets, allowing for a new round of play. This cyclical process ensures ongoing entertainment and strategic opportunities for participants engaged in the European roulette game.
| Bet Type | Payout Odds |
| Straight Up (single number) | 35 to 1 |
| Split (two adjacent numbers) | 17 to 1 |
| Street (row of three numbers) | 11 to 1 |
| Corner (four numbers) | 8 to 1 |
| Column or Dozen Bet | 2 to 1 |
| Even/Odd, Red/Black, Low/High | 1 to 1 |

European Roulette Game - Comparative Analysis
The fundamental distinction between European Roulette and American Roulette lies in the configuration of the wheel. European Roulette features a single zero pocket, whereas American Roulette includes both a zero and a double zero pocket. This difference significantly influences the game's odds and house advantage, thereby affecting player strategy and potential returns.
Impact on House Edge and Player Expectations
The presence of only one zero in the European roulette game results in a lower house edge, making it a more favorable option for players. Specifically, the house edge for European Roulette is approximately 2.70%, in contrast to the higher 5.26% observed in American Roulette. This variance underscores the importance of selecting the European version for those seeking improved odds during their gameplay.
| Game Type | House Edge |
| European Roulette | 2.70% |
| American Roulette | 5.26% |

Differences Between European and French Roulette
Although the layout and gameplay of European and French Roulette are similar, certain structural distinctions are notable. In French Roulette, the betting grid is arranged to accommodate specific outside bets along either side of the table. On one side, players can find bets such as ‘Manque’ (low numbers), ‘Impair’ (odd numbers), and red. The opposite side typically hosts ‘Passe’ (high numbers), ‘Pair’ (even), and black bets. These features enhance the strategic nuances available in the French variation of the game.
Discover the Features of European Roulette Game
The European roulette game has a rich historical origin dating back to the mid-19th century. It was introduced by the Blanc brothers, who pioneered a variant featuring a single green zero pocket. This innovation swiftly gained popularity among players for its favorable odds and simplified structure, establishing a legacy that persists today.

The European roulette online variant features a wheel with 37 numbers, including a single zero in green, and numbers from 0 to 36 distributed in red and black pockets. The sequence of numbers on the wheel is: 0, 32, 15, 19, 4, 21, 2, 25, 17, 34, 6, 27, 13, 36, 11, 30, 8, 23, 10, 5, 24, 16, 33, 1, 20, 14, 31, 9, 22, 18, 29, 7, 28, 12, 35, 3, 26. Additionally, this variant may offer call bets such as Neighbours of Zero, Orphans, and Thirds of the Wheel, depending on specific game settings.
